I have more sunspots after my second laser treatment 2 days ago than ever before. Is this customary or
I would say yes.
Oct 4, 2018
Each time you have a sun spot laser treatment it brings the damaged skin closer to the surface. There are spots that are not yet visual at the time, lurking under the surface and with each stage of skin cell turnover, it gets closer and closer to surfacing. With the laser treatment it speeds this process up and with more laser treatments you will eventually get rid of these new spots. I hope you find this helpful.
